This volume combines theoretical reflections and reevaluations of established frameworks in the field of morphology with empirical synchronic and diachronic studies. It emphasizes word formation, with a special focus on affixation, while also addressing Romance inflectional morphology, particularly verbal inflection. The collected contributions, crafted by leading experts in the field, employ diverse perspectives, methods, and theoretical approaches to investigate patterns, variants, and changes across morphosyntactic structures, morphological formations, morphemic components, and submorphemic elements in the languages Italian, Spanish, French, Ladin, German, English, Slovak, Abaza, and various regional dialects, as well as Latin, Sanskrit, and Proto-Indo-European.
